2002 Alfa Romeo GTV vs. 1994 Caterham Seven

To start off, 2002 Alfa Romeo GTV is newer by 8 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1994 Caterham Seven.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1994 Caterham Seven would be higher. At 1,998 cc, 1994 Caterham Seven is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1994 Caterham Seven (165 HP) has 27 more horse power than 2002 Alfa Romeo GTV. (138 HP) In normal driving conditions, 1994 Caterham Seven should accelerate faster than 2002 Alfa Romeo GTV.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2002 Alfa Romeo GTV weights approximately 810 kg more than 1994 Caterham Seven.

Because 1994 Caterham Seven is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1994 Caterham Seven.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2002 Alfa Romeo GTV,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1994 Caterham Seven (203 Nm) has 34 more torque (in Nm) than 2002 Alfa Romeo GTV. (169 Nm). This means 1994 Caterham Seven will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2002 Alfa Romeo GTV.
